Situated in Apulia, Italy, Statte is a small town. It is home to roughly 13,983 residents. Located at 40.563°, 17.210°, Statte occupies a temperate portion of the northern hemisphere. Open solar datasets indicate about 1,639 kWh/m² of solar irradiance per year, combined with sunshine for roughly 64% of daylight hours. The town belongs to the Taranto administrative unit. Climatically, locations at this latitude tend to experience four distinct seasons with warm summers and cold winters.
